Philip A. Rolnick is Professor of Theology and Chair of the Science and Theology Network at the University of St. Thomas in Minnesota. He is also the author of Origins: God, Evolution, and the Question of the Cosmos; Person, Grace, and God; Analogical Possibilities: How Words Refer to God; and A Post-Christendom Faith I: The Long Battle for the Human Soul.
